Job Purpose

The Inside Sales Representative ecommerce will be responsible for selling and supporting the segment and associated end-users accounts. This individual will also develop phone-based revenue generation through the creation of sales leads, initiation of prospect calls, and through establishing business relationships with existing and potential customers. This role will specifically drive the e-commerce sales channel.

 

Candidate must be located in Nashville, TN as this is a hybrid position.

Job Responsibilities

  • Collaborate with local sales teams and management to determine necessary strategic sales approaches within specific markets.
  • Maintain and expand the CRM database of current and future prospects.  All communication, customer data and sales activity to be captured within CRM.
  • Drive sales through e-commerce platform. 
  • Develop and maintain process improvements for lateral growth within the transactional customer base.
  • Monthly reporting analysis on buying trends within the ecommerce platform.
  • Data entry for customer information updates within SAP, CRM and Magento platforms.
  • Identify and manage accounts that require higher levels of service to move up the chain of service levels.
  • Execute a high level of digital campaigns through email blasts targeting customers in different market segments.
  • Collaborate with Regional and Global Marketing segments to develop sales campaigns while quantifying the response rates of the campaigns.
  • Develop and maintain process for identifying customers Market Segmentation based off of product purchases and trends.
  • Develop short- and long-term strategies for online sales.
  • Continuous improvement of Web Store functionality feedback through ongoing analysis and customer feedback.
  • Manage cold-call prospects that are generated by external sources of lead.  Emphasize product/service features/benefits, and overall program terms.  Overcome objections and ensure follow-up by passing leads to sales teams with task generation tracking within our CRM system.  Measure and track follow-up.
  • Set up and deliver sales/marketing messages through telephone and/or online methods to customers to improve their knowledge of products/offerings.
  • Look for opportunities to cross-sell and/or up-sell situations to gain sales commitments.

Job Requirements

  • Bachelor’s Degree or equivalent of 7 years commercial experience.
  • 3+ years commercial or customer interfacing experience
  • 2+ years SAP experience
  • Lean Six Sigma Black Belt certification a plus
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
  • Proficiency in MS office and computer technology
  • Practical experience in web-based marketing and digital tools (especially Google analytics and social media platforms)
  • Customer service orientation and leadership/influencing skills
  • Navigates effectively in a changing environment where competing priorities require flexibility and agility
  • Detail oriented, highly motivated, and likes to be challenged
  • Ability to connect processes from multiple software programs relating to customer interface and data management.
  • Must be able to participate and complete a qualitative and quantitative respirator fit test, and use respirator as required.

Compensation Data

The salary range for these skills is: $70,000.00 - $90,000.00.  This is the range that we in good faith anticipate relying on when setting wages for this position.  We may ultimately pay more or less than the posted range.  This salary range may also be modified in the future. 

Eligible for an annual 35% bonus 

Benefits:  Medical insurance with HSA • Dental, Vision, Life, AD&D benefits • Annual bonus • 401K retirement savings with 6% company match • Generous vacation, personal and holiday pay • Paid Parental leave • Hybrid work for most exempt roles • Active Diversity & Inclusion Networks • Career growth opportunities on a regional and global scale • Tuition Reimbursement • Career growth opportunities • Employee referral bonus •
